Sewer line issues can be a homeowner's worst nightmare. When your sewer system starts failing, it can lead to messy situations. Fortunately, professionals have several proven methods to repair sewer lines and restore your system's functionality.

Excavation methods demand digging a trench to reach the damaged section of pipe. This is a typical method for major repairs, but it can be messy to your landscape.

Pipe Bursting methods offer a more convenient alternative. These methods use specialized machinery Costs to repair the pipe without extensive digging. A small trench is all that's needed, minimizing damage to your land.

The expense of sewer line repairs can differ greatly depending on the extent of the damage, the repair method used, and the site of the problem. Factors like terrain can also affect the price tag.

Prior to deciding on a repair method, it's essential to consult a certified contractor. They can assess your sewer line, pinpoint the problem, and provide you with an accurate quote for the repair.
